MSDS BYPGX 2588 IODINE LUGOL CONCENTRATION 5% SOLUTION AQUEOUS

Hazards

Routes of entry: inhalation: yes skin: yes ingestion: yes
reports of carcinogenicity: ntp: no iarc: no osha: no
health hazards acute and chronic: severe eye irritation, burns. Nose &
skin irritation/burns. Ingestion: harmful.

explanation of carcinogenicity: none
effects of overexposure: irritation, burns, lacrimation, headache,
tightness of chest, hypersensitivity, abdominal pain, diarrhea.

First Aid

First aid: inhalation: remove to fresh air. If not breathing, give cpr.

if breathing is difficult give oxygen. Ingestion: wash mouth out
w/water. Induce vomiting according to instructions from medical
personnel. Skin: flush w/plenty of water. Eyes: flush w/water for
15 mins. Obtain medical attention in all cases.

Chemical Properties

Solubility in water: miscible
appearance and odor: orange-brown solution

Reactivity

Stability indicator/materials to avoid: yes
ammonia, acetylene, acetaldehyde, aluminum, other active metals
hazardous decomposition products: none

MSDS CDZGY IODINE SOLUTION,LUGOL'S,38890-16

Hazards

Ld50 lc50 mixture: ld50 (oral, rat) is not known.

routes of entry: inhalation: no skin: no ingestion: no
reports of carcinogenicity: ntp: no iarc: no osha: no
health hazards acute and chronic: target organs: eye, skin, respiratory
and gastrointestinal tracts. Acute- eyes: may cause severe
irritation, possibly burns. Skin: may stain. Inhale: may cause
respiratory irritation. Oral: may cause irrit ation, abdominal pain,
vomiting, excessive thirst, circulatory failure. Chronic- may cause
sensitization and iodism.

explanation of carcinogenicity: none
effects of overexposure: irritation, thirst, nausea, vomiting, pain,
diarrhea
medical cond aggravated by exposure: persons with pre-existing skin
disorders, eye problems or impaired respiratory function may be
more susceptible to the effects of this product.

First Aid

First aid: call physician if symptoms persist. Eye: immediately flush
with water for 15 minutes. Hold eyelids open. Consult physician.

skin: wash with soap & water. Inhaled: remove to fresh air. Provide
cpr/oxygen if needed. Oral: if conscious, drink 2 glasses of water
& induce vomiting. Call physician. Never give fluid or induce
vomiting if patient is unconscious/has convulsion

Chemical Properties

Hcc: n1
nrc/state lic num: not relevant
spec gravity: >1
solubility in water: 100%
appearance and odor: clear, red/brown liquid - iodine odor
percent volatiles by volume: 100

Reactivity

Stability indicator/materials to avoid: yes
ammonia, acetaldehyde, strong acids, powdered metals, alkali metals,
strong reducing agents, ammonium hydroxide
stability condition to avoid: light
hazardous decomposition products: free iodine fumes

MSDS CLLBT STRONG IODINE SOLUTION (LUGOL'S)

Hazards

Routes of entry: inhalation: yes skin: yes ingestion: yes
health hazards acute and chronic: irritation of eyes and nose,
lacrimation, headaches, tight chest, skin burns, cutaneous.

explanation of carcinogenicity: not documented.

effects of overexposure: skin and eyes: severe irritation or burns.

ingestion: may cause nausea, vomiting and loss of consciousness.

inhalation: vapors may be irritating to skin, eyes and mucous
membranes.

medical cond aggravated by exposure: none identified.

First Aid

First aid: if on skin: immediately flush skin with plenty of water for
at least 15 minutes. If in eyes: immediately flush eyes with plenty
of water for at least 15 minutes. If inhaled: provide fresh air. If
swal lowed: call a physician. Do not induce vomiting; if conscious,
give water, milk, or milk of magnesia.

Chemical Properties

Hcc: t6
boiling pt: =100.C, 212.F
solubility in water: complete
appearance and odor: dark brown solution with characteristic iodine
odor.

Reactivity

Stability indicator/materials to avoid: yes
reaction can be violent or explosive with acetaidehyde and acetylene.

stability condition to avoid: reaction can be violent or explosive with
acetaldehyde and acetylene
hazardous decomposition products: incompatible with ammonia, with powder
metals, alkali metals, and strong reducing agents. Ammonium
hydroxide reacts to form iodides which are shock sensitive and
explosive when dry.
